Although the transmissivity value given by the flow test is much <br />lower, the transmissivity values given from the Theis recovery and Jacob's drawdown <br />are thought to be more representative of the HI aquifer near well GP-3, because they <br />compare fairly well with the transmissivity values for the Jacob and Theis methods <br />for well GP-3A. <br />A-2.29.1 GP-3A TEST <br />• <br />Well GP-3A was used as an observation well during a multi-well drawdown test <br />conducted September 23, 1985. Well GP-3 was used as the pumping well. Water level <br />was monitored in well GP-3A while pumping GP-3 <br />observed in well GP-3A during the multi-well test. <br />Table A-35 presents the drawdowns <br />The drawdown data for well GP-3A from the multi-well test o^ well GP-3 is <br />presented in Figures A-42 (log-log) and A-43 (semi-log1. The data is presented in <br />log-log and semi-log forme so the Theis method and Jacob method, respectively, can <br />be used. <br />A Theis type curve is used to achieve a match to the drawdown data on the log- <br />log plot. A transmissivity value of 200 gal/day/ft is obtained from the type curve <br />match for the HI aquifer near well GP-3A. The storage coefficient of the NI aquifer <br />near well GP-3A was calculated to be 1.0E-4.
